CONSENT CALENDAR - APPROVAL OF ITEMS 1 – 6  
All matters listed on the Consent Calendar are to be considered routine by the governing  
bodies, and will be enacted by one motion in the form listed. There will be no discussion of  
these items unless, before the governing body votes on the motion to adopt, specific items  
are removed from the Consent Calendar for separate motions.  
Recommended Action:  
1.  
Waive reading, by title only, of all Ordinances and Resolutions. Said Ordinances and  
Resolutions which appear on the public agenda shall be determined to have been read by title  
and further reading waived.

PUBLIC HEARINGS  
7.  
Recommended Action:  
Conduct a Public Hearing related to updating the City’s Development Impact Fees;  
Adopt Resolution No. 24-4733 entitled: A Resolution of the City Council of the City of Murrieta,  
California, Approving an Update of the Public Facilities Development Impact Fee Schedule and  
Amending the City’s Fee Schedule; and  
Adopt Resolution No. 24-4734 entitled: A Resolution of the City Council of the City of Murrieta,  
California, Adopting a Development Impact Fee Nexus Study, which Includes the Five-Year  
Fee Report (AB1600) for the Fiscal Year 2022/23 and Making Findings Required by the  
Mitigation Fee Act.
